Clearwater & Zodiac Pool Chlorinators: Replacement Options & Costs

If your aging Clearwater or Zodiac swimming chlorinator is giving trouble, exploring replacement options is vital . Several companies, like Hayward, Pentair, and Jandy, offer compatible units. Typical replacement prices can range from $300 to $800 for a common model, rising to $1,000 or more for premium models with features like programmable speed and intelligent control. Qualified installation often amounts to another $100 to $300 to the total expense, though DIY installation is feasible for certain homeowners.

Extend Pool Lifespan: Clearwater & Zodiac Chlorinator Cell Maintenance

To lengthen the duration of your Clearwater or Zodiac salt chlorine generator , scheduled servicing is truly vital . The unit gradually diminishes over time due to mineral deposits, significantly reducing its output. Therefore, periodic cleaning with a dedicated salt chlorine generator cleaner, along with inspecting the core for any signs of damage, will assist you to maximize its working time and dodge costly substitutions . Fixing & Substituting Clearwater & Zodiac Swimming Pool Chlorinator Cells

Experiencing problems with your Clearwater pool chlorinator ? Often, insufficient chlorination is a indicator of a failing cell . Diagnosing the issue typically involves checking the salinity of your aqua – it should be within the recommended range – and ensuring proper cell voltage is reaching the unit . If the voltage is correct, but chlorine production remains poor , swapping the chlorinator cell is probably necessary. Substituting is a not terribly difficult process, often manageable with basic equipment, but be sure to consult your instruction booklet and, if uncertain, consider hiring a technician .
